									<p>Jari began his career in forensic investigation in 2017 as a Trainee Process Engineer while completing his BSc thesis at LFoundry, a 200 mm semiconductor manufacturer. His research focused on characterising volatile organic compound (VOC) contamination in the photolithography area. Using TD-GC/MS and thermal outgassing analyses on silicon wafers manufactured in the cleanroom, he identified the source of contamination and developed a mitigation strategy to manage and reduce it, contributing to significant potential cost savings.</p><p>During his Master’s degree, Jari participated in an exchange programme at Delft University of Technology (TU Delft), where he developed a mathematical resilience indicator to analyse the vulnerability of hazardous industrial installations to domino effects triggered by intentional and unintentional events. His work combined resilience assessment with cost-effectiveness analysis to support optimal recovery strategies for chemical industrial clusters following major incidents.</p><p>Jari has extensive experience as a forensic engineer for major insurance companies, providing expert technical consultancy (CTP) in both civil and criminal proceedings. He has conducted over 400 investigations involving fires and explosions, both in Italy and further afield. These cases ranged from small domestic incidents to multi-million-euro losses affecting retail premises, warehouses, process plants, factories, photovoltaic installations, wind turbines, and wildland areas. His work included analyses using FDS (Fire Dynamics Simulator) and arson fire investigations.</p><p>Jari also has experience reconstructing road traffic collisions, including vehicle examinations and 3D simulations with dynamic analysis using PC-Crash software.</p><p>He joined Hawkins in October 2025 as an Associate, based in our Italy office.</p>								</div>

									<p>James graduated from Swansea University, with a BEng and an MSc in <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/materials-failures/">materials engineering</a>. During his undergraduate studies, James completed a year-long internship with Airbus UK, gaining experience within both the part compliance and failure analysis teams.</p>
<p>After completing his Master&#8217;s degree, James earned a PhD in Materials Engineering at Imperial College London. His research focused on the development and characterisation of tungsten diboride ceramics, a highly effective neutron shielding material vital for the advancement of smaller spherical tokamak designs. In his thesis, he developed novel sintering manufacturing processes for tungsten diborides, enabling a number of mechanical and thermal properties to be experimentally characterised for the first time.</p>
<p>James’ PhD was partially funded by the Nuclear Energy Futures Centre for Doctoral Training, where he received specialist training from leading academics on key topics within the nuclear industry. He served as cohort representative, leading outreach activities including the Cambridge Science Festival and an exhibit at the Science Museum.</p>
<p>Following his PhD, James secured funding to continue as a postdoctoral researcher. His work focused on scaling up manufacturing processes industrial application and investigating the effect of varying the tungsten to boron ratio in his materials. James has published in two leading journals: <em>Nuclear Fusion (IOP)</em> and the <em>Journal of the European Ceramic Society (Elsevier).</em></p>
<p>James joined Hawkins in November 2025 as an Associate based in our London office.</p>								</div>

									<p>Chris graduated with a BSc in Cartography in 2007 and began his career in land and engineering surveying. He gained extensive commercial experience in 3D laser scanning, as-built CAD 3D modelling, and reverse engineering for major projects, including airport terminals, stadium construction, and mining, oil, and gas developments.</p>
<p>In 2012, Chris trained as a Police Constable with the Western Australian Police Force. In 2017, he joined their Major Crash Investigation Section as a Collision Reconstruction Officer, covering the world’s largest policing jurisdiction, sometimes travelling up to 3,000 kilometres to attend a collision. During this time, he completed credits towards a Diploma in Road Crash Investigation.</p>
<p>Chris relocated to the UK in 2018 and joined the Transport Research Laboratory as a Collision Investigator. Working primarily on a Department for Transport project, he conducted live and retrospective collision scene and vehicle examinations alongside police investigators. He applied forensic investigation techniques to determine the root cause of collisions and the injuries sustained by vehicle occupants and vulnerable road users, before recommending countermeasures. He has a particular interest in CCTV analysis and 3D reconstructions.</p>
<p>In 2020, Chris joined Hampshire and the Isle of Wight Constabulary as a <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/road-traffic-collisions/">Forensic Collision Investigator</a>. He led scene examinations of fatal, serious injury, and police-involved collisions across Hampshire and Thames Valley Police areas. His responsibilities included <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/road-traffic-collisions/collision-reconstruction/">reconstructing collisions</a> and producing detailed reports, often presenting expert evidence in criminal trials and coronial inquests. Chris received multiple commendations for his collision reconstructions during his tenure.</p>
<p>Chris joined Hawkins in November 2025 and is an Associate Road Traffic Collision Investigator based in our Reigate office.</p>								</div>

									<p>Ellie is a <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/civil-structural-engineering/">Civil Engineer</a> with a strong specialism in <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/highway-engineering/">highways design</a> and engineering, supported by a broad background in urban realm improvement, active travel infrastructure, and utilities coordination.</p><p>Ellie’s career in highway engineering began at AECOM, where she undertook an internship within the Transport Hub, designing vehicle restraint barriers using the Road Restraint Risk Assessment Process (RRRAP) for the M6 J21–26A Smart Motorway scheme. Following this, Ellie completed her Master’s degree in Civil Engineering at the University of Manchester, graduating with first-class honours. Her degree covered a range of disciplines including Structures, <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/geotechnical-engineering/">Geotechnics</a>, Hydraulics, <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/fire-engineering/">Fire Engineering</a> and Operations Management. For her master’s group project, Ellie specialised in highway design, developing optioneering designs for a road bypass in Broughton from concept design through to detailed design, utilising the DMRB, Traffic Signs Manual and TSRGD.</p><p>After graduating, Ellie joined Arcadis as part of their Graduate Programme within the Highways and Transportation team, gaining invaluable experience across a variety of projects. During a client secondment at Ebbsfleet Development Corporation, she worked as a Project Manager focused on business case development and funding approvals to support the growth of Ebbsfleet Garden City, with a strong emphasis on active travel strategy and green corridors. Ellie successfully gained approval for three business cases through the Infrastructure Investment Panel and Board, contributing significantly to the regeneration of pedestrian and cyclist facilities in the area.</p><p>Following this, Ellie worked as Utilities Manager for the G2S development area of HS2, where she was responsible for the design, management and assurance of utility diversions. She achieved Level 3 assurance sign-off for two major diversionary schemes and was recognised with the “People and Culture” award for her contribution to the team and project delivery.</p><p>Upon returning to the Urban Highways Design team, Ellie developed extensive experience across the full design lifecycle of highway infrastructure projects, from concept through to detailed design and construction support. Over five years, she worked predominantly as Design Engineer, Design Lead and multidisciplinary coordinator, delivering a range of high-profile urban realm and cycle/pedestrian safety improvement schemes across the UK. Her work included utilities coordination and design for the Oxford Street Programme, as well as active travel design on major client frameworks including Transport for London and local authorities.</p><p>Ellie has also taken on commercial responsibilities, managing change events and supporting fee preparation and bid submissions for new projects. She is CSCS-accredited and regularly supports on-site activities, providing technical assistance to contractors during the construction phase.</p><p>In addition to her technical and commercial work, Ellie has a strong passion for professional development and wellbeing. She led Arcadis’ Urban Highway Design Professional Development Forum for three years, focusing on both personal and professional growth within the team. Ellie was instrumental in organising training sessions, hosting guest speakers, and leading workshops and presentations on key industry topics. She also trained as a Mental Health First Aider and acted as a Wellbeing Advocate within her team, promoting positive workplace culture and support initiatives. Ellie has additionally volunteered with Coast to Capital providing assistance for their virtual work experience day as part of their STEM initiatives, delivering workshops for students to inspire future careers in the construction and engineering sectors.</p><p>Ellie is an Associate based in our London office.</p>								</div>

									<p>Tom holds an MEng in Materials Science from the University of Oxford, where he developed a strong foundation in the study of diverse materials and their degradation mechanisms. His Master&#8217;s research focused on the influence of hydrogen on the mechanical properties of metallic systems, utilising a range of advanced characterisation and testing techniques.</p><p>During his academic career, Tom completed internships with the Warwick Manufacturing Group, where he investigated steel production processes, and with an aerospace company, where he worked as a materials engineer examining electric motor failures.</p><p>Tom joined Hawkins in September 2025 as an Associate, based in our Birmingham office.</p>								</div>

									<p>Yvonne is a Chartered Civil Engineer and Fellow of the Institution of Civil Engineers with over 25 years of experience in the UK and international construction industry. Her career has encompassed leadership roles across major infrastructure and energy projects, combining technical expertise with strategic and operational management. She has extensive experience in <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/geotechnical-engineering/">geotechnical design</a> and construction, risk management, HSEQ improvement and business operations.</p><p>After graduating from RWTH Aachen University in Germany with a first-class degree in Civil and Structural Engineering, Yvonne began her career with WS Atkins (now AtkinsRéalis) before moving into specialist piling and geotechnical contracting. Over 16 years she held senior technical and operational roles with Cementation Skanska, Bauer Technologies, Balfour Beatty Ground Engineering and JRL Civil Engineering, delivering complex foundation and retaining wall projects such as Battersea Power Station, Whitechapel and Tottenham Court Road Stations, and the Newport and Pembroke Power Stations.</p><p>During this time, Yvonne developed specialist expertise in all aspects of piling and diaphragm walling, encompassing both design and construction. She became a recognised authority in resolving complex technical challenges and was frequently consulted on problematic or high-risk projects in the UK and internationally.</p><p>Yvonne later joined Gavin &amp; Doherty Geosolutions (GDG) as Director, overseeing the design and delivery of geotechnical solutions for Energy-from-Waste and renewable energy schemes across the UK and Ireland. She was promoted to Managing Director (Onshore) in 2023, responsible for the strategic growth and performance of the business. In 2024, she became Business Unit Director for Taylor Woodrow’s South Region, leading a £40m infrastructure portfolio and a multidisciplinary team of over 100 staff.</p><p>Beyond her project work, Yvonne has contributed extensively to the wider geotechnical profession. She served on the British Geotechnical Association Committee between 2014 and 2023 and continues as a co-opted member. In 2024, she received the ICE John Mitchell Award and delivered the associated lecture <em>“The Importance of the 6Ps in Geotechnical Engineering”</em>. She is also a ROGEP Adviser and ICE Reviewer, mentoring the next generation of civil engineers.</p><p>Yvonne joined Hawkins in 2025 as Principal Associate. Her expertise spans design and construction methodologies, failure investigation, and risk assessment in complex ground engineering environments.</p>								</div>

									<p>Madeleine joined the South African Navy in 2001, where she completed both basic and officer training. This included practical courses in maritime damage control, firefighting onboard vessels, and sea survival. She was stationed in Simon’s Town at the Naval Engineering Bureau, where she conducted feasibility studies and technical investigations for engineering changes on military vessels.</p><p>In 2009, Madeleine left the Navy as a Sub-Lieutenant to join the Armaments Corporation of South Africa (Armscor). She worked in the Fluids and Mechanical Engineering Group (Flamengro) as Chief Engineer. Her primary responsibility was to develop, maintain and expand experimental and computational mechanics capabilities for the development and testing of weapon systems and subsystems, such large calibre canons, missiles, rocket nozzles and warheads.</p><p>Madeleine graduated with a PhD degree in Mechanical Engineering from Pretoria University in 2017. She has both national and international experience, applying her skillset across military, defence, academia, and oil &amp; gas sectors. Following this, she relocated to the UK and joined Northumbria University as an Assistant Professor. She lectured at post-graduate level in Thermodynamics, Fluid Mechanics, Statics and Design Optimisation. Her research focus shifted towards waste-to-energy solutions for which she was awarded a grant from the Department for Business, Energy &amp; Industrial Strategy to investigate hydrogen production from waste wood.</p><p>Her work led her to DNV Spadeadam, which she joined in February 2023. DNV Spadeadam is a research and test facility specialising in fire and explosion hazards, full-scale hydrogen testing, CCS and natural gas infrastructure qualification, and safety awareness training. As Principal Consultant and Engineering Team Lead, Madeleine was responsible for the design, build and commissioning of complex test rigs for full scale testing. In this role she gained experience in explosion chamber design and maintenance, gas explosions, pipeline ruptures, dense phase CO2 testing, pigging operations and general welding and pressure systems construction.</p><p>Madeleine is a Chartered Engineer and a member of the Institution of Mechanical Engineers. She joined Hawkins as an Associate in October 2025 and will based in our Glasgow office, also covering Cumbria and the surrounding regions. <br /> </p>								</div>

									<p>Minesh is a Chartered Engineer with the Institution of Mechanical Engineers (IMechE), bringing a diverse background in structural design and forensic investigation to Hawkins.  He graduated in 2014 with a Master of Engineering (MEng) in Civil Engineering and began his career at Mott MacDonald in the UK, where he worked as a bridge and railways engineering consultant. During his time there, Minesh contributed to a range of bridge projects, focusing on the design, inspection, and assessment of structural systems.</p><p>Following this, Minesh pursued a Master of Applied Science (MASc) at McMaster University in Canada. His research centred on developing a framework to quantify the demands on elastomeric bridge bearings throughout their service life, considering various load types including thermal, traffic, and seismic. His work also accounted for structural deterioration due to corrosion, differences in bridge types (reinforced concrete vs. steel), and span configurations. He successfully defended his thesis in 2019.</p><p>Minesh briefly worked as a Construction and Engineering Loss Adjuster, investigating insurance claims related to <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/civil-structural-engineering/">structural failures</a>, <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/engineering/escapes-of-water-oil-gas/">water ingress</a>, construction and manufacturing defects, and <a href="https://www.hawkins.biz/forensic-investigation/built-environment/flooding-hydrology/">storm damage</a>. He completed his Certificate with the Chartered Institute of Loss Adjusters (CILA). Leveraging his civil engineering expertise and experience in loss adjusting, Minesh transitioned into the role of Structural Forensic Engineer at Thornton Tomasetti. Over three years, he led and contributed to numerous structural investigations. </p><p>Notable projects include:</p><ul><li>Analysis of structural cracking in a high-rise tower in the Middle East</li><li>Investigation of a steel frame hangar collapse during construction</li><li>Assessment of water intrusion causes and damage quantification in a volumetric modular building during installation</li><li>Evaluation of the design adequacy of a reinforced concrete building with irregular and offset columns</li><li>Technical justification for using UK reinforcement standards over US standards in the design of a critical infrastructure project in the UK</li></ul>								</div>
